Next-Gen Tech, AI Innovation & Digital Lifestyle: Explore the Future Now

From AI breakthroughs and smart gadgets to retro gaming revivals and online privacy tips, dive into a curated blend of emerging tech trends, creative tools, and everyday digital solutions that shape how we live, work, and play.

Never miss a disappearing snap—use our dedicated instagram story download service to archive fleeting moments before they vanish. Simply enter the story’s URL, click download, and save multiple segments at once in high resolution, no login needed.

"Illustration of mTLS security architecture showcasing components for securing API traffic, highlighting best tools and methods for enhanced authentication in modern applications."

Best Tools for Securing API Traffic with mTLS: A Comprehensive Guide to Enhanced Authentication

In today’s interconnected digital landscape, securing API communications has become a paramount concern for organizations worldwide. As cyber threats evolve and data breaches make headlines, the need for robust authentication mechanisms has never been more critical. Among the various security protocols available, mutual Transport Layer Security (mTLS) stands out as a powerful solution for establishing secure, authenticated connections between services.

Understanding Mutual TLS (mTLS) in API Security

Mutual TLS represents an enhanced version of the standard TLS protocol, where both the client and server authenticate each other using digital certificates. Unlike traditional TLS, where only the server presents a certificate, mTLS requires both parties to verify their identities before establishing a secure connection. This bidirectional authentication creates a more robust security framework, particularly valuable for API communications where sensitive data flows between services.

The implementation of mTLS in API security provides several critical advantages. Certificate-based authentication eliminates the vulnerabilities associated with password-based systems, while the cryptographic nature of the protocol ensures that communications remain confidential and tamper-proof. Organizations operating in regulated industries, such as finance and healthcare, increasingly rely on mTLS to meet stringent compliance requirements.

Leading API Gateway Solutions with mTLS Support

Kong Gateway

Kong Gateway has established itself as a premier choice for organizations seeking comprehensive API management with robust mTLS capabilities. The platform offers native support for mutual TLS authentication, allowing administrators to configure certificate-based authentication with remarkable flexibility. Kong’s plugin architecture enables seamless integration of mTLS policies across different API endpoints, providing granular control over authentication requirements.

The gateway’s certificate management features include automatic certificate rotation, comprehensive validation chains, and detailed logging capabilities. These features make Kong particularly attractive for enterprise environments where security policies must be enforced consistently across multiple services and development teams.

AWS API Gateway

Amazon Web Services provides robust mTLS support through its API Gateway service, leveraging the broader AWS security ecosystem. The platform integrates seamlessly with AWS Certificate Manager, simplifying the process of certificate provisioning and management. Organizations already invested in the AWS ecosystem find this integration particularly valuable, as it reduces operational complexity while maintaining high security standards.

AWS API Gateway’s mTLS implementation supports custom domain names and provides detailed CloudWatch metrics for monitoring authentication events. The service’s pay-per-use model makes it cost-effective for organizations with varying API traffic patterns, while its global edge locations ensure low-latency authentication regardless of geographic distribution.

Istio Service Mesh

For organizations adopting microservices architectures, Istio represents a sophisticated approach to implementing mTLS across service-to-service communications. The service mesh automatically handles certificate provisioning, rotation, and distribution, significantly reducing the operational burden on development teams. Istio’s declarative configuration model allows security policies to be defined as code, supporting DevOps practices and ensuring consistent enforcement across environments.

The platform’s observability features provide comprehensive insights into mTLS authentication patterns, helping organizations identify potential security issues and optimize their authentication strategies. Istio’s integration with popular orchestration platforms like Kubernetes makes it an attractive choice for cloud-native applications.

Specialized mTLS Security Platforms

Cloudflare for SaaS

Cloudflare’s approach to mTLS combines edge computing capabilities with comprehensive certificate management. The platform’s global network ensures that mTLS authentication occurs close to end users, minimizing latency while maintaining security. Cloudflare’s certificate authority integration supports both public and private certificate authorities, providing flexibility for organizations with diverse security requirements.

The platform’s analytics dashboard offers real-time visibility into authentication events, failed connections, and certificate status across the entire infrastructure. This visibility proves invaluable for security teams monitoring API traffic patterns and investigating potential security incidents.

Okta Advanced Server Access

Okta’s identity-focused approach to mTLS emphasizes the integration of certificate-based authentication with broader identity and access management strategies. The platform provides centralized certificate lifecycle management, automated enrollment processes, and comprehensive audit trails that support compliance requirements in regulated industries.

The solution’s strength lies in its ability to correlate certificate-based API authentication with user identity, providing a complete picture of access patterns across an organization’s digital infrastructure. This correlation capability supports advanced security analytics and helps organizations implement zero-trust security models.

Open Source Solutions for mTLS Implementation

Envoy Proxy

As the foundation for many service mesh implementations, Envoy Proxy offers powerful mTLS capabilities through its extensive filter ecosystem. The proxy’s configuration flexibility allows organizations to implement custom authentication logic while maintaining high performance standards. Envoy’s statistics and observability features provide detailed insights into certificate validation processes and connection patterns.

The project’s active development community ensures regular updates and security patches, while its cloud-native design makes it suitable for containerized environments. Organizations seeking cost-effective mTLS solutions often choose Envoy as a foundation for custom implementations.

NGINX Plus

NGINX Plus extends the popular web server’s capabilities with enterprise-grade mTLS features, including advanced certificate validation, client certificate extraction, and detailed logging. The platform’s proven performance characteristics make it suitable for high-throughput API environments where authentication overhead must be minimized.

The solution’s integration capabilities with external certificate authorities and identity providers support diverse organizational requirements. NGINX Plus’s configuration management features enable consistent policy enforcement across multiple deployment environments.

Implementation Considerations and Best Practices

Successful mTLS implementation requires careful consideration of certificate lifecycle management, performance implications, and operational procedures. Certificate rotation strategies must balance security requirements with operational simplicity, while monitoring and alerting systems should provide early warning of certificate expiration or validation failures.

Organizations should establish clear policies for certificate authority selection, validation criteria, and revocation procedures. The choice between public and private certificate authorities depends on specific security requirements, compliance obligations, and operational preferences. Regular security assessments should evaluate the effectiveness of mTLS implementations and identify opportunities for improvement.

Future Trends in mTLS and API Security

The evolution of mTLS technology continues to address emerging security challenges and operational requirements. Automated certificate management solutions are becoming more sophisticated, reducing the manual effort required for large-scale deployments. Integration with cloud-native security tools is improving, providing more comprehensive threat detection and response capabilities.

Machine learning applications in certificate analysis are emerging, offering predictive insights into potential security issues and optimization opportunities. As organizations adopt more complex microservices architectures, the demand for seamless, automated mTLS implementations will continue to drive innovation in this space.

Making the Right Choice for Your Organization

Selecting the appropriate mTLS solution requires careful evaluation of organizational requirements, existing infrastructure, and long-term strategic goals. Factors such as scalability requirements, integration capabilities, operational complexity, and total cost of ownership should guide decision-making processes.

Organizations should consider conducting pilot implementations to evaluate different solutions under realistic conditions. This approach helps identify potential challenges and ensures that selected tools align with operational practices and security policies. The investment in proper mTLS implementation pays dividends through enhanced security, improved compliance posture, and reduced risk of data breaches.

As API ecosystems continue to expand and evolve, the importance of robust authentication mechanisms like mTLS will only grow. Organizations that invest in comprehensive mTLS strategies today position themselves for success in an increasingly connected and security-conscious digital landscape.

Leave a Reply

Your email address will not be published. Required fields are marked *